GRIC Permit Review
Received Notice of Proposed Power Plant from Pinal County (2001)
GRIC does not currently have authority under Section 505 (Courtesy Notice)
Public Notice Contains General Information of Proposed Project (see handout “Public Notices”)
GRIC contacted Pinal County AQCD for complete copy of Permit Application
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Received Proposed Permit Application from Pinal County (dated 2000)
600MW Natural Gas Fired Power Plant (peaking )
Simple Cycle Turbines Option 1 - 12 LM 6000 turbinesOption 2 - 6 LM 6000 turbines and 2 GE FA
turbines
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Facility major PSD source of NOx and CO > 250tpy
PM10 and VOC < 250tons/yr but exceeds significance level and requires PSD review
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Pinal County in attainment for NOx, SOx, PM10 and VOCs
Pinal County AQCD is agency responsible for permitting facility
Facility must obtain PSD Permit Title V Operating Permit
and comply with Title IV Acid Rain requirements
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Title V operating permit required because NOx, CO, PM10 and VOCs > 100tpy
Facility also subject to Title IV, Acid Rain requirements due to > 25 MW capacity

G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Permitee proposed in application that SPRINT atomized water spray system increased
efficiency and Reduced emissions to level of Best Available Control
Technology (BACT) or 25ppmvd
Annual potential emissions based on 6500 hours/year at 100% load
HAPs emissions calculated < major source thresholds
GRIC Permit Review (cont.) Emissions modeled to determine impacts on
Visibility Soils Vegetation
in two Class I areas within 100 km Superstition Wilderness Area (55km) and Saguaro West National Park (75km)
PSD Class II increment analysis for Nox conducted Ambient Air Impacts below ambient air quality
standards and PSD Class II significant levels for all pollutants
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Why GRIC concernedModeling indicated highest area of pollutant impact on
eastern ridges of Sacaton Mountains within GRIC (NOx & PM10)
Hig- impact area near town of SacatonPermit proposals for additional power plants (18) in
greater Phoenix areaOther Turbine plants proposing SCR for NOx control
to 5 ppmvd
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
GRIC submitted comments (see Handout) concerning High NOx emissions Cultural concernsAdverse air quality impacts
Pinal County reevaluated BACT analysis in response to GRIC comments, required facility to install SCR, reducing NOx emissions from proposed 25 ppmvd to 5.0 ppmvd
GRIC Permit Review (cont.)
Total NOx emissions reduced from 1563.9 tons/yr to max of 448 tons/yr
Conclusion
Conclusion When commenting on a permit, pick a
pertinent issue to comment onEmissionsMACT, BACT, LAERPipeline/power line issuesCultural issuesTransport of fuelsWater availability, etc.
Conclusion (cont.)
Comments simply stating you don’t want plant built will be ignored
